Cultivation Guide

Cultivating Blue Star requires a detailed understanding of its unique genetic and environmental needs, making it both a challenge and a rewarding endeavor for growers. The strain thrives in controlled indoor settings, where temperature, humidity, and light can be optimally managed to yield maximum potency.

Growers should aim to maintain temperatures between 68°F and 78°F during the day and slightly cooler conditions at night to encourage robust bud development. Humidity levels should be kept between 40% and 50% during the flowering stage to minimize risks such as mold or bud rot.

Techniques such as topping and low-stress training (LST) have been reported to enhance yield by up to 20%, according to cultivation studies from leading cannabis agronomists. These methods help in exposing more bud sites to light and increasing airflow through the plant canopy.

Blue Star generally reaches a flowering time of 8 to 10 weeks, with final yields often measuring between 400 and 500 grams per square meter under optimal conditions. Indoor cultivators have noted that consistent environmental monitoring, coupled with regular nutrient adjustments based on pH values between 6.0 and 6.5, is essential for overall plant health.

In larger outdoor grows, microclimates and seasonal variations play an important role; experts advise that Blue Star is best suited for regions with a mild to warm climate. Field trials have shown that outdoor harvested Blue Star plants can produce yields upwards of 600 grams per plant, particularly when supplemented with organic compost and natural fertilizers.

Comprehensive guides and cultivation data published in industry journals underline the importance of integrated pest management (IPM) to maintain plant health throughout the growing cycle. Techniques such as introducing beneficial insects and using neem oil can help manage pests without disrupting the delicate balance of the plant’s ecosystem.
